Air Force SEC i.e (Service Entry Commission) SEC is a permanent commission officers continue to serve till the age of limitations .
It is a national level exam. Candidates who are wanted to serve the nation and show their patrotion-this is the best chance to get a permanent commission in the Indian Air Force .
IAF Indian Air Force provides opportunity for Sgt and above with minimum 10+2 educational qualification, f10 years of service and in the age group of 34 to 42 years, to become permanent commissioned officer in ground duty branches (Technical and Non-Technical) in the IAF. Airmen with higher education qualification and sports achievement are given weightage in select ion process. Eligible airmen have to pass the written test and SSB interview to be selected for commissioning course at AFA. On successful completion of the course they are granted permanent commission.
The Indian air force will test candidates in all fields to check the capability of the candidates. Candidates have to clear the qualifying marks as set by the Indian Airforce SEC i.e Service Entry Commission is a ground duty i.e divided into two sections i.e technical and non-technical .

The SSB Service Selection Board interview spans for 5 days during which various tests are conducted or framed to test the qualities and personality of the aspirants.SSB i.e Service Selection Board interview has a unique pattern and procedure where in the tests are framed in a manner so as to reflect the actual personality and psychology of the candidate.
There are certain established qualities in the Indian Armed forces called the ‘Officer Like Qualities’ (OLQ) which are usually looked for in an aspirant during this interview. So the five day procedure is an attempt by the Selection board to observe the candidates and scrutinize their every quality to see if they have the required OLQ. (Officers like Qualities) The entire procedure as followed on different day is as follows in details is given below -:
SSB INTERVIEW - DAY - 1
On the very first day, the screening Test is conducted consisting of an OIR (Officers intelligence Rating) test and PPDT (Picture Perception and Description Test)
In the OIR (Officers Intelligence Rating) Test , candidates are given a set of 50 questions based on Quantitative Aptitude and Verbal and Non- verbal and Non- verbal reasoning The time given to solve these questions will be 30 minutes. After that in PPDT(Picture Perception and Description Test ), Candidate will be shown a static picture on the projector for 30 second and they have to come up with a thoughtful story based on your perception
The candidates who do not perform well are sent back on the first day.
SSB INTERVIEW - DAY -2
After the first day , the candidate is called for psychological testing on the second day of SSB i.e Service Selection Board Interview are given below-:
TAT (Thematic Apperception Test )
In this test, the candidates are shown a hazy / blurred picture on the projector and the candidate has to write a positive story.The 12th picture will be blak and the candidate needs to write a self - description.
Wat (Word Association Test)
This test determines the candidate’s psychology . 60 words shown on projector and candidates have to associate these words withs some positive events.
SRT (Situation Reaction Test)
In this 10 minutes will be given to the candidate for answering these questions . 60 question are given and candidate have to write 2-3 sentences in each situation
SSB (Service Selection Board) Interview - DAY 3 and 4
On the third and fourth day the GTO (Ground Task Obstacle) is done to determine the Suitable candidate GTO (Group Testing Officers) is the most powerful person in the SSB (Service Selection Board) Interview he will spend two days testing the abilities of candidates.
GTO testing divided into following -:
- Ground Discussion (GD)
- Group Planning Exercise (GPE)
- Progressive Group Task (PGT)
- Group Obstacle Race (GOR)
- Half Group Task (HGT)
- Lecturettle
- Individual Obstacles (IO)
- Command Task (CT)
- Final Group Task (FGT)
SSB Interview - Day - 5
D- Day of the SSB (Service Selection Board) Interview On this day the candidate is called for the conference for verification by the panel and after this the result is announced .
A Personal interview round is also organized on any day between second to the fourth day.
The interview officers are a top senior officer like Colonel or Brigadier. Personal interview is an integral port of SSB (Service Selection Board) interview in PIQ i..e Personal Information Questionnaire. So they need to be correct and genuine.
